2.23 g (60 mmol) of sodium borohydride were added spatula-wise to a suspension of 9.7 g (39 mmol) of (RS)-4-(4-chloro-phenyl)-1-methyl-3-propyl-1,2,3,6-tetrahydro-pyridine in 80 ml of 1,2-dimethoxyethane in such a manner that the temperature did not rise above 35° C. Subsequently, 13.2 ml of boron trifluoride etherate dissolved in 15 ml of 1,2-dimethoxyethane were added dropwise during 45 minutes and thereafter the reaction mixture was stirred at room temperature for 2 hours. Subsequently, firstly a solution of 15.65 g (277 mmol) of potassium hydroxide dissolved in 60 ml of water was slowly added dropwise at about 30° C. and thereafter within 15 minutes 11.2 ml of a 30% hydrogen peroxide solution was added, with the temperature rising to 40° C. Subsequently, the mixture was boiled under reflux for 2.5 hours. For the working-up, the cooled reaction mixture was filtered over Dicalit and this was rinsed with ethyl acetate. The solution obtained was treated with 100 ml of ethyl acetate and 100 ml of water, the organic phase was separated and then the aqueous phase was back-extracted with 100 ml of ethyl acetate. The combined organic phases were dried over sodium sulphate and evaporated under reduced pressure. For purification, the crude product was chromatographed on silica gel using a 95:5 mixture of methylene chloride and methanol as the eluent. There were obtained 8.64 g (73% of theory) of (3RS,4SR, 5RS)-4-(4-chloro-phenyl)-1-methyl-5-propyl-piperidin-3-ol as a colourless solid; MS: 267 (M)+.
